The Panasonic A Series MSMA042A1H motor represents a highly capable servo motor. It operates effectively at an input voltage of 200 V AC and provides a rated power of 400 W. This motor has a compact design, measuring 100 mm in height, 220 mm in length, and 150 mm in width, which makes it suitable for various spatial requirements.
In terms of performance, the servo motor offers a rated current of 2 A and achieves a torque rating of 2.5 Nm. This performance allows it to manage demanding tasks while maintaining stability efficiently. With an impressive speed capability of 3000 RPM, this motor is adept at handling dynamic applications that require rapid movement.
For enhanced precision, the MSMA042A1H servo motor utilizes an incremental encoder for feedback, enabling accurate position control. Additionally, it employs vector control methods, optimizing torque and speed control, ensuring smooth operation.
